> There is a very small possibility that someone has intruded into our
> network. I would like to test my 3 woody machines for possible root
> kits. What is the best way of doing this? Should I check the md5sum of
> programs such as find, ps and ifconfig against the packaged versions?
$ apt-cache show chkrootkit
Description: Checks for signs of rootkits on the local system
chkrootkit identifies whether the target computer is infected with a
rootkit.
May get you started.
